I think any of the large internet travel agents, Travelocity, Expedia, etc are good to compare the major airlines but also check Southwest Airlines, www.southwest.com. They do not list on the online travel agencies and their fares are usually good to excellent. They do not charge for 2 pieces of checked luggage which can make a big difference in total cost. And, in most cases, if you have to change your flights they do not charge a change fee, just any difference in fare.

Your price will also depend on when you want to fly out and when you want to return. Midweek flights are normally cheaper.
